Synonyms and antonyms for satin bowerbird

1. satin (n.)

a smooth fabric of silk or rayon; has a glossy face and a dull back


2. bowerbird (n.)

any of various birds of the Australian region whose males build ornamented structures resembling bowers in order to attract females